On Tue, 19 Apr 2005, Eric Anderson wrote: > Donatas wrote: >> hello, >> >> are there any solutions for emulating a network switch between network >> interfaces under FreeBSD 5.3? >> i cannot use ng_hub because it does not filter packets by their mac >> addresses... >> the purpose is switching between ngeth0,ngeth1 and em0. >> >> any ideas are welcome > > Is this what you want? > > http://www.freebsd.org/doc/en_US.ISO8859-1/books/handbook/network-bridging.html I had a similar need a few months ago, and found two other projects that might be helpful: http://people.freebsd.org/~picobsd/picobsd.html and picobsd(8) http://www.pdos.lcs.mit.edu/click/ I had trouble building the correct configuration with Click. I ended up using a picobsd floppy. Easy-peasy. HTH, Adam
